Snow covered M1
The metalwork is the support of TL1005 : M1 sign gantry.
This was taken at approximately 16:30 during a short stop in our 12 hour journey between Bournemouth and Long Eaton. The major delays had been about an hour at junction 2 on the M3, about 3 hours on the Kew to Hanger Lane section of the North Circular and (yet to come when this was taken) about 3 and a half hours at M1 junction 14.
